Resolving Typical Internet Service Provider Problems
Experiencing poor web access? Resist immediately contacting your company; often, the difficulty is something you can resolve yourself. First, ensure that all wires are tightly plugged in and in good condition . Power-cycling your device is a simple yet effective step; disconnect both the device and your machine from the wall socket, wait approximately 30 seconds , and then plug them back in in order, allowing each to entirely reboot . If multiple machines are affected, the issue might be with your Wi-Fi broadcast; try relocating your device to a more open place. You can also execute a internet test to check your actual data performance. Finally Internet Service Provider , consult your company's website for known disruptions or problem-solving instructions.
- Check connection integrity.
- Power-cycle modem .
- Optimize Wi-Fi router .
- Run a speed assessment.
- Consult provider resources .
